What is Abnormal Psychology : the Human Experience of Psychological Disorders about?
"These authors have integrated clinical descriptions, research, and treatment considerations in a readable and pedagogically sound presentation." Joseph J. Palladino, University of Southern Indiana Psychological disorders are presented within a continuum of human behaviors in Abnormal Psychology. This new edition continues to provide the most current research and has been reorganized and streamlined for easier use in a one-semester course.
